WebA git submodule is a record within a host git repository that points to a specific commit in another external repository. Submodules are very static and only track specific commits. … WebSubmodules allow you to keep a Git repository as a subdirectory of another Git repository. This lets you clone another repository into your project and keep your commits separate. http://duoduokou.com/git/27398901345596412084.html WebSep 1, 2024 · 1. Recursively copy the contents of the entire project directory to a new location: cp -r [existing-directory] [new-directory] 2. Go to the new directory and execute the git filter-branch command. Use the --subdirectory-filter option and provide the name of the subdirectory containing files for the new submodule.

Initialize submodules: run git submodule init to initialize your local configuration file; run git submodule update to fetch all data from the project and check out the appropriate commit listed in your superproject; Another equivalent commands to initialize submodules: git submodule update --init --recursive --remote
